Annotated Snippet
#ifndef _ASM_SPARC64_TOPOLOGY_H
#define _ASM_SPARC64_TOPOLOGY_H
#ifdef CONFIG_NUMA
#include <asm/mmzone.h>
static inline int cpu_to_node(int cpu)
{
return numa_cpu_lookup_table[cpu];
}
#define cpumask_of_node(node) ((node) == -1 ? \
cpu_all_mask : \
&numa_cpumask_lookup_table[node])
struct pci_bus;
#ifdef CONFIG_PCI
int pcibus_to_node(struct pci_bus *pbus);
#else
static inline int pcibus_to_node(struct pci_bus *pbus)
{
return -1;
}
#endif
#define cpumask_of_pcibus(bus) \
(pcibus_to_node(bus) == -1 ? \
cpu_all_mask : \
cpumask_of_node(pcibus_to_node(bus)))
int __node_distance(int, int);
#define node_distance(a, b) __node_distance(a, b)
#else /* CONFIG_NUMA */
#include <asm-generic/topology.h>
#endif /* !(CONFIG_NUMA) */
#ifdef CONFIG_SMP
#include <asm/cpudata.h>
#define topology_physical_package_id(cpu) (cpu_data(cpu).proc_id)
#define topology_core_id(cpu) (cpu_data(cpu).core_id)
#define topology_core_cpumask(cpu) (&cpu_core_sib_map[cpu])
#define topology_core_cache_cpumask(cpu) (&cpu_core_sib_cache_map[cpu])
#define topology_sibling_cpumask(cpu) (&per_cpu(cpu_sibling_map, cpu))
#endif /* CONFIG_SMP */
extern cpumask_t cpu_core_map[NR_CPUS];
extern cpumask_t cpu_core_sib_map[NR_CPUS];
extern cpumask_t cpu_core_sib_cache_map[NR_CPUS];
/**
* Return cores that shares the last level cache.
*/
static inline const struct cpumask *cpu_coregroup_mask(int cpu)
{
return &cpu_core_sib_cache_map[cpu];
}
#endif /* _ASM_SPARC64_TOPOLOGY_H */
